Nuno Espírito Santo could potentially leave Nottingham Forest at the end of the season!

Reports suggest Nuno Espírito Santo may part ways with Nottingham Forest due to strained relations with owner Evangelos Marinakis. Foot Mercato and journalist Santi Aouna claim internal tensions, highlighted by Marinakis storming the pitch after a 2-2 draw with Leicester City, could lead to Nuno’s exit at the season’s end. Despite guiding Forest to a strong campaign, earning a Premier League Manager of the Season nomination, the discord has fueled speculation. Forest have downplayed the rift, stating Marinakis’ actions were driven by concern for an injured player, not a clash with Nuno, and are keen to extend his contract, which runs until June 2026. Meanwhile, AS Roma have entered the fray, reportedly contacting Nuno’s camp with a two-year contract offer as they prepare to move on from Claudio Ranieri. Relevo indicates Roma see Nuno as a prime candidate, believing the reported friction at Forest could sway him to Serie A with a competitive budget. The Italian club’s interest adds pressure to Forest’s efforts to secure Nuno’s future. While no final decision has been confirmed, discussions between Nuno and Forest are expected soon to address the situation. The club’s public stance emphasizes unity, but Roma’s approach and ongoing tensions could tip the scales. Fans await clarity as Nuno’s next move hangs in the balance, with his successful tenure at Forest potentially nearing an unexpected end.
